Born in the heart of West Yorkshire, the Life & Death IPA from Vocation Brewery embodies the spirit of contemporary speciality brewing. An American IPA at 6.5% ABV, it combines aromatic intensity with excellent structure, presented in a style that is both bold and impeccably refined. Behind its pale appearance unfolds a flavour landscape where the signature hops Citra and Mosaic summon sunny citrus and juicy tropical fruits, while a precise malt frame ensures balance and a pleasant mouthfeel. A true brewery signature, this flagship release is aimed at those seeking an expressive, modern and controlled IPA capable of brightening an aperitif, pairing with boldly seasoned dishes or opening up possibilities around a summer barbecue. It stands out for its clear aromatic intensity, clean and precise bitterness, and a calm, lingering finish that invites both tasting and sharing. A speciality beer with a British breath, designed to enhance the moment and express a certain way of life.

Blending and brewing

The Life & Death IPA is built on a carefully selected barley malt base that brings roundness and structure, before being intensely hopped with Citra and Mosaic, major references in the American hop register. Citra delivers bright citrus notes, zest of lemon and pink grapefruit, while Mosaic unfolds a tropical palette, evoking pineapple and mango with a subtly resinous touch. The brewing aims for generous aromatic expression, supported by a clean bitterness of around 38 IBU, typical of a balanced American IPA. Lightly filtered to preserve the richness of the bouquet, the beer retains a lively texture and remarkably lasting freshness. Together they compose a characterful IPA, accessible in its aromatic clarity, demanding in its precision, and unusually elegant for its category.

Tasting notes

  • Appearance: Golden blond with a luminous sheen, delicately hazy, topped by a fine, stable white head that leaves an elegant lace on the glass.
  • Nose: Pronounced aromas of tropical fruit and citrus, between pineapple, mango and grapefruit, lifted by a resinous note reminiscent of pine. The malt base adds a discreet biscuit character that keeps the beer balanced.
  • Palate: Immediate aromatic attack led by waves of pineapple and citrus zest, before a poised, clean and precise bitterness. The malt rounds the profile, and the finish stretches long, dry and refreshing, with a returning lemony note.

Serving temperature and tips

Serve this IPA between 6 and 8°C to highlight the hop character while preserving the freshness of the profile. A tulip glass or an IPA glass will showcase the bouquet, channel aromas toward the nose and sustain a persistent foam collar. Allow a few moments of aeration in the glass—the aromatic palette then gains depth and definition. Characteristics

  • Name: Vocation Brewery, Life & Death IPA 33 cl
  • Type: Speciality beers
  • Style: American IPA
  • Alcohol: 6.5%
  • IBU: around 38
  • Hops: Citra, Mosaic
  • Brewery: Vocation Brewery, Hebden Bridge, West Yorkshire
  • Origin: England
  • Volume: 33 cl
  • Serving: 6 to 8°C
  • Award: Great Taste Awards, 3 stars
